Content validation of an instrument to assess the knowledge about the measurement of blood pressure

Objective: To validate an instrument for assessment of knowledge of nursing students about the blood pressure measurement. Method: methodological study conducted with 27 judges nurses, teachers of the discipline of semiology and / or semiotics, with at least 1 year of experience in the disciplines, in three stages: literature review for the development of the knowledge questionnaire, submission to the judges; and content validation by the Kappa index, accepting the value > 0,61, and content Validity Index (CVI ) > 0,75. Results: The 12 questions obtained Kappa and CVI within the parameters established for content validity, 7 showed perfect concordance index and 5 required modifications. Conclusion: It was not necessary remove questions of the instrument, which expresses that they have representation and extension about the domain of interest, facilitating the assessment of knowledge.... view less
